ABOUT PFLAG LOS ANGELES Who Are We? PFLAG Los Angeles is dedicated to creating a caring, just, and affirming world for LGBTQ+ people and those who love them. Our work focuses on three pillars: education, advocacy, and support. We invite you to join us in building a safer, more inclusive world for all. A volunteer-powered nonprofit, PFLAG LA has served the Los Angeles community continuously since our first meeting on March 8, 1976. Founded in response to the urgent need for family support and LGBTQ+ advocacy, PFLAG Los Angeles grew from a small gathering into a trusted resource for thousands. To this day, we remain dedicated to supporting LGBTQ+ individuals and their families, educating the broader community, and advocating for equal rights. Over the decades, we've played a key role in defeating discriminatory legislation, promoting inclusive policies, and expanding public understanding through media, public testimony, and publications. We continue this work today through programs like our monthly support groups (General, Gender Focus, and Español), a robust Speaker’s Bureau, and community education efforts that foster connection, affirmation, and lasting change.
